In the fertile plains of Sheikhpura, the geology consists of deep, unconsolidated alluvial deposits including sand, silt, clay, and gravel. Unlike rocky terrains, the challenge in Sheikhpura is not the hardness of the ground, but the stability of the borehole. We utilize Direct Rotary or Reverse Rotary drilling technologies to manage these soft strata effectively. A crucial part of our service in Sheikhpura is the design of the assembly, where we strategically place 'V-Wire' screens or slotted pipes against the most productive sand aquifers. To prevent the 'sand-pumping' issue common in this region, we perform precision gravel packing, filling the annular space with graded pebbles to act as a natural filter. This ensures crystal-clear water and protects your submersible pump from premature wear and tear. Because Sheikhpura may have multiple aquifer layers, we help clients identify the second or third layer to avoid the risk of surface pollutants or agricultural runoff. Our development process includes high-velocity surging and air-compressor cleaning to stabilize the aquifer and maximize flow. This professional approach results in a high-discharge tube well capable of supporting large-scale irrigation or high-capacity residential requirements.

Sheikhpura, one of the smaller yet hydrogeologically complex districts of South Bihar, faces unique challenges regarding water reliability. While the district is part of the fertile Indo-Gangetic plain, its proximity to the hilly terrains of the Chota Nagpur plateau creates a significant dependency on groundwater for both domestic and agricultural sectors. In the district headquarters of Sheikhpura and bustling towns like Barbigha and Chewara, the municipal water supply often remains insufficient to meet the rising urban demand. The possibility of water shortage is a persistent concern during the summer, particularly in the Ariari and Barbigha blocks, where the surface runoff is high and natural recharge is slow. Consequently, a personal borewell has become a critical asset for local residents. For those living in areas like Onama or near the Sheikhpura hills, a deep borewell is essential to bypass the seasonal depletion of shallow hand pumps and ensure a stable, year-round water supply independent of the erratic canal systems.
In Sheikhpura, groundwater extraction is regulated to maintain the ecological balance and prevent over-exploitation of the Kiul-Phalgu sub-basin aquifers. Property owners intending to sink a borewell must adhere to the Bihar Groundwater (Regulation and Control of Development and Management) guidelines. The procedure requires an application to the Minor Water Resources Department (MWRD) or the local Block Development Office. Applicants must submit land possession certificates (LPC) and a site map. For residential setups in Sheikhpura town or Ariari, the authorities enforce a mandatory distance norm, typically requiring a 250-meter gap from existing public drinking water sources. Furthermore, in accordance with state environmental norms, new borewell approvals often come with a prerequisite for constructing a rainwater harvesting pit. This is particularly vital in the rocky terrains of Sheikhpura to ensure that the extraction is balanced by adequate artificial recharge, safeguarding the community's long-term water security.

Find the borewell cost for your land based on the state, city, and locality. The cost estimate for a borewell tends to vary from area to area. For example, the borewell cost in a village is not the same as the cost in a city. It also depends on factors such as the accessibility of the borewell point, the type of soil (rock or loose soil), labor rates in the locality, PVC pipe and lid prices, and the availability of borewell equipment nearby.
